Data transfer from GGUS to NGI_PL ticketing system
For transferring data from the GGUS system to the NGI_PL ticketing system GGUS uses the web services provided by the NGI_PL ticketing system. Available operations are:
- OpCreate for creating a new ticket in NGI_PL ticketing system,
- AddAttachment for adding an attachment file to an existing ticket and
- TicketModify for updating an existing ticket in NGI_PL ticketing system.

Data transfer from NGI_PL ticketing system to GGUS
For transferring data from the NGI_PL ticketing system to GGUS the NGI_PL ticketing system uses the web services provided by GGUS. Available operations are:
- OpCreate for creating a new ticket in GGUS system,
- TicketModify for updating an existing ticket,
- TicketGet for reading values of an existing ticket and
- AddAttachment for adding attachment files to an existing GGUS ticket.

Attachments
Attachments are synchronized between GGUS and NGI_PL ticketing system using web service operations. The available operation is:
- AddAttachment
